WPH is only hard if you ride it Merckx style (all out all the time [at the front]). There are only four or maybe five riders who do this. Anyone can do WPH. Anyone in pretty good shape can finish the ride. What is hard is to stay with the front for the whole ride. The one thing I want to point out is that when you are sitting behind guys pulling you at 28-29 mph it is pretty easy to sprint past them to the front at 32 mph. The thing is you will most likely not be able to hold this speed for more than a few seconds and it is really fucking annoying for us (the ones throwing down the really long hard/fast pulls) to have someone pass and then have to pass them five seconds later.

I recommend just trying it.
I came out for my first ride almost as a joke... I tried my hardest and got dropped but I was hooked. I kept showing up and eventually I finished.

Even if you only make it to the first stop it's worth it.
Its a super fun ride.

Make sure your tires are inflated and that you had a good dinner earlier in the evening.

Wear a helmet.

If you learn how to draft, it makes all the difference in the world.

Stay focused, pay attention when the directions are being handed out and even if you get dropped you wont be lost.

Some of the best people I have met on WP have been those who also got dropped.

If you are really lucky. Coach will just off the back of the pack making a pace line with the other wolf droppingsâ„¢ and will get you home faster and easier than if you were just flailing by yourself in the wind.

mountain bike cleats/pedals are best for urban riding, whether it be geared or fixed. they are easier to walk around in when off the bike. if youre riding brakeless and youre worried about clipping out during a skid, just be sure to tighten everything down and you should be good to go.
road cleats/pedals give you better power transfer but its awkward as fuck walking around in them.

i publicly endorse my sidi bullet2s and some shimano m540s.
